More Covid-19 vaccination doses for Zimbabwe

by Bustop TV News

By Tafadzwa Chigandiwa

Government is set to receive another consignment of 500 000 Covid-19 vaccination doses this month.

Speaking at a post cabinet briefing, Tuesday in Harare, Information minister, Monica Mutsvangwa said government is working on re-distributing vaccines to ensure citizens are fully vaccinated.

“Ministry of Health and Child Care is redistributing existing stocks to ensure availability of the second dose.

“A batch of 500 000 doses of vaccine is expected in the country by 15 June 2021,” she said.

To date Zimbabwe has recorded a cumulative of 39 238 Covid-19 confirmed cases including 36 746 recoveries, 881 active cases and 1 611 deaths.

The Covid-19 recovery rate stands at 94%.

Governments’ effort to procure more vaccines comes at a time when the country is running short of vaccination doses which has led to protests.

Last week, hundreds of citizens protested against vaccine shortages at Harare’s Wilkins Hospital, one of the country’s main Covid-19 vaccination centres.
